Hold the reference count until the CCB is released

When a disk disappears and the periph is invalidated, any I/Os that
are pending with the controller can cause a crash when they
complete. Move to holding the softc reference count taken in dastart()
until the I/O is complete rather than only until xpt_action()
returns. (This approach was suggested by Ken Merry.)
